星期四, 4月 19, 2018

Hadoop Speculative Exetution 推測執行

Speculative Execution 推測執行, hadoop的各個節點中,如果因為負載不均衡的情況,造成某些繁忙或是因硬體故障發生效能問題data node又接收到新的map reduce 需求,導致此需求執行變慢,然而hadoop不會自動診斷或是修復這些慢任務,而是透過Hadoop speculative execution的功能,會把緩慢的map作業(sub-task)丟到不繁忙的節點執行,且在執行完畢後,自動kill那些緩慢的map作業(sub-task)

Ref:
https://zhuanlan.zhihu.com/p/22348162
https://pdfs.semanticscholar.org/ae65/8fbe6f2defcbb449b3922207177466e75b98.pdf

沒有留言:

LinkWithin-相關文件

Related Posts Plugin for WordPress, Blogger...